Meeting of the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s of Tajikistan with the OSCE Secretary-General
DUSHANBE, 25.07.2019. (NIAT Khovar) – On 24 of July 2019 in Vienna the Deputy Minister of Foreign Affairs Mr. Muzaffar Huseinzoda has met with the OSCE Secretary-General Mr. Thomas Greminger.
The Secretary-General congratulated Tajikistan Delegation on the successful completion of its Chairmanship of the OSCE Forum for Security Co-operation and welcomed the efforts of Tajikistan in enriching and promoting comprehensive program of the Forum
The Deputy Minister conveyed his gratitude to the Secretariat for their support during the Tajikistan`s Chairmanship and expressed confidence that the steps taken by our country will further contribute to the confidence building measures and strengthening peace and security in the OSCE area.
During the meeting the parties also exchanged views on the prospects of bilateral cooperation between Tajikistan and the OSCE within all three dimensions, programmatic activities of the Programme Office in Dushanbe, the next round of the Partnership Platform meeting and other issues of common interest.
